    This place is where you go for Spanish food in northern Rhode Island. it could be Dominican actually? you know I'm not really sure but its good. Don't judge the place by its outside, the looks are a little tacky i guess and it looks small.. which it is, but the food they put out is awesome. its small inside a few tables nothing fancy i always do take out its kind of served in hot trays like in a buffet, all that's on the menu that day is laid out and you just pick what you want. it can vary from day to day no real set menu kind of what they feel like making that day. honestly it doesn't matter what it is cause its all good. you can get either a 7 or 8 dollar take out box. for the extra buck always go for the 8 box. every i have gone its always a lady and she doesn't speak much English at all, kind of a dead give away how authentic the food is. so you kind of have the do the point and choose maneuver lol. usually its rice and two sides, but make sure you point out to two different sides when you order. i learned that the hard way i just pointed at one expecting her to ask for another side but she just kept filling it up with the one i pointed at. whatever i just got the other side.. on the side hah. you can also get a side of their beans for an extra buck which is well worth it. most of everything they cook is in some type of stew/gravy/broth and is really tender and flavorful. I'm telling you, you will not be disappointed with their food. everything is amazing, try it all !!
